[ 
https://issues.apache.org/jira/browse/ANY23-137?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13571082#comment-13571082
 ] 

Peter Ansell commented on ANY23-137:
------------------------------------

Sesame-2.7.0-beta2 was released last week, and I submitted a Pull Request [1] 
just now to Lev to take advantage of the two new features (RDFFormat.RDFA [2] 
and the new ParserConfig code [3]).

After the Pull Request is accepted, the alternative XMLReader that Lev refers 
to will also be able to be set using the ParserConfig. This will avoid having 
to hardcode a link to the Semargl SesameRDFaParser and will enable us to keep 
using Rio.createParser. However, the setting that needs to be set will be in 
SemarglParserSettings, within semargl-sesame, for a little while (a few weeks, 
definitely before sesame-2.7.0-beta3 is released) until it is stabilised, at 
which point I would like to transfer it to sesame-rio-api so that there will be 
no compile time dependencies on semargl-sesame.

[1] https://github.com/levkhomich/semargl/pull/16
[2] 
https://bitbucket.org/openrdf/sesame/pull-request/47/ses-951-add-rdfa-constant-to-rdfformat
[3] 
https://bitbucket.org/openrdf/sesame/pull-request/25/ses-1675-make-parserconfig-extensible
                
> RDFa parser implementation proposal
> -----------------------------------
>
>                 Key: ANY23-137
>                 URL: https://issues.apache.org/jira/browse/ANY23-137
>             Project: Apache Any23
>          Issue Type: Improvement
>          Components: core
>    Affects Versions: 0.8.0
>            Reporter: Lev Khomich
>            Priority: Minor
>             Fix For: 0.8.0
>
>         Attachments: oQYfomKX.part, rdfa-extractor-proposal.patch
>
>
> As a follow up to discussion [1].
> I've implemented another RDFa extractor for Any23 (0.7.1).
> Proposed code depends on semargl project [2]. It isn't published in maven
> central, therefore I didn't change any poms.
> Still not quite sure about class name (because related ones are already 
> taken),
> feel free to rename it. See attachments for patch with extractor and tests.
> [1] http://mail-archives.apache.org/mod_mbox/any23-dev/201212.mbox/browser
> [2] http://semarglproject.org

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ira

Reply via email to